Description
Great Guana Cay is an islet in The Bahamas. It is a long, narrow islet, 7 miles long. It is in the centre of the Abaco Islands and is near Gumelemi Cay. It is about 8 miles from Marsh Harbour. Approximately 150 people live on the island, mostly along the five and a half mile long stretch of beach.
